navigation-mapping

Dreame Robot Vacuum Won't Return to Dock - Complete Fix Guide

RoboFixHub Team
April 20, 2026
13 minutes

Category

navigation mapping

DIY Repair

Your Dreame robot vacuum can't find its way home? 79% of docking issues fixed in 5-12 minutes. Complete guide covers LDS sensor cleaning, dock placement, IR beacon fixes for L10s Ultra, D10 Plus, W10, L20 Ultra models.

Dreame Robot Vacuum Won't Return to Dock - Complete Fix Guide

Your Dreame robot vacuum finishes cleaning but can't find its way home. It wanders near the dock, bumps around aimlessly, and eventually gives up with a low battery warning.

The charging station is right there. You can see it. The robot apparently cannot.

This is one of the most common Dreame complaints, and it's usually fixable in 5-12 minutes. The LDS LiDAR sensor or IR docking sensors just need attention.

This guide covers all Dreame models: L10s Ultra, L20 Ultra, D10 Plus, D10s Pro, W10, W10 Pro, and older L10 Pro models.


How Dreame Docking Works

Understanding the two-phase docking system helps diagnose problems:

Phase 1: LiDAR Navigation (Long Range)

  • Robot uses LDS LiDAR tower to navigate toward dock's general location
  • Works from anywhere in home back to dock room
  • Accuracy: Within 1-2 meters of dock

Phase 2: IR Beacon Alignment (Short Range)

  • Dock emits infrared beacon signal
  • Robot's rear IR sensors detect beacon
  • Robot aligns precisely for charging contact
  • Accuracy: Within 5mm for proper charging

When Docking Fails:

  • LiDAR issue: Robot can't find dock room, wanders aimlessly
  • IR issue: Robot reaches dock area, circles nearby but can't align
  • Combined: Both navigation and alignment fail

Model Differences:

  • L10s Ultra / L20 Ultra: Multi-function dock (water, empty, wash) - alignment is critical
  • D10 Plus / D10s Pro: Standard charging dock - more forgiving alignment
  • W10 / W10 Pro: Mopping focus, self-cleaning dock - similar to L10s requirements

Try This First (3 Minutes)

Quick checks before detailed troubleshooting:

  • Clean LiDAR tower: Wipe the rotating dome on top with dry microfiber cloth
  • Clean IR sensors: Two small windows on robot's rear bottom, wipe with dry cloth
  • Clean dock beacon: Clear plastic window on dock's front face
  • Move dock away from sunlight: Direct sun blinds IR sensors
  • Check clearance: 1.5m in front, 0.5m on each side of dock

Most Common Cause: Dusty IR sensors account for 47% of Dreame docking failures. The rear sensors are recessed and trap dust easily.


Fix 1: Clean IR Docking Sensors (Solves 47% of Cases)

Why This Is #1: Dreame's IR sensors sit in small recessed housings on the robot's rear underside. Every cleaning cycle kicks up dust that settles on these sensors. Eventually, they can't detect the dock's IR beacon.

Symptoms:

  • Robot reaches dock area but circles without docking
  • Robot bumps dock but doesn't align properly
  • Works sometimes, fails other times (partial dust coverage)
  • Docking was fine for months, then started failing

Dreame IR Sensor Locations:

  • L10s Ultra / L20 Ultra: 2 IR windows, rear bottom, 2.5cm from back edge, 7cm apart
  • D10 Plus / D10s Pro: 2 IR windows, rear bottom, 3cm from back edge, 6cm apart
  • W10 / W10 Pro: 2 IR windows, rear bottom, 2.5cm from edge, 6.5cm apart

How to Fix:

  1. Flip Robot Carefully: Place on soft surface to protect LiDAR tower
  2. Locate IR Sensors: Small circular windows (4-5mm) near rear edge
  3. Initial Wipe: Dry microfiber cloth across both sensors
  4. Deep Clean: Cotton swab with 70% isopropyl alcohol
  5. Clean Recesses: Insert swab into recess, twist to remove dust buildup
  6. Check Clarity: Look through sensor window - should see tiny IR LED inside
  7. Dry Time: Wait 2 minutes for alcohol to evaporate completely

Also Clean Dock Beacon:

  1. Locate clear plastic window on dock's front face
  2. Wipe with dry microfiber cloth
  3. Check for scratches (reduce signal but usually still functional)
  4. Ensure no objects blocking beacon

Time: 5 minutes Cost: Free Success Rate: 47%

L10s Ultra Tip: The multi-function dock has additional IR sensors for mop alignment. Clean ALL clear windows on dock front face.

If This Doesn't Work: Try Fix 2 - dock placement may be the issue.


Fix 2: Optimize Dock Placement (Solves 28% of Cases)

Why Placement Matters: Dreame's navigation relies on both LiDAR mapping and IR beacon detection. Poor dock placement disrupts one or both systems.

Symptoms:

  • Docking failure at specific times of day (sunlight interference)
  • Robot approaches from wrong direction
  • Dock works in original location but failed after moving
  • Works at night, fails during day

Dreame Dock Requirements:

Clearance (Critical):

  • Front: 1.5 meters (5 feet) minimum clear space
  • Sides: 0.5 meters (1.5 feet) each side
  • Behind: Against wall for stability
  • Above: 1 meter clearance (for LiDAR visibility)

Environment:

  • No direct sunlight: IR sensors get overwhelmed by sun
  • No mirrors within 2m: Reflect IR incorrectly
  • No glass furniture nearby: Confuses LiDAR readings
  • Hard floor preferred: Carpet can cause misalignment

How to Fix:

  1. Check Current Clearances: Measure actual space around dock
  2. Observe Sunlight: Watch dock location at different times - any direct sun?
  3. Remove Reflective Surfaces: Move mirrors or cover temporarily to test
  4. Test Different Location: Try dock in completely different room if possible
  5. Level Check: Dock should be on level surface (use phone level app)

Time: 10 minutes Cost: Free Success Rate: 28%

Sunlight Solution: If you can't avoid sunlight:

  • Schedule cleaning for early morning or evening
  • Close blinds during cleaning time
  • Move dock 2-3 feet into shaded area
  • Some users add a small shade above dock

If This Doesn't Work: Try Fix 3 - LiDAR may need attention.


Fix 3: Clean and Calibrate LiDAR Tower (Solves 14% of Cases)

Why LiDAR Affects Docking: The LDS tower creates the map and navigates to dock area. If LiDAR is dirty or malfunctioning, robot can't find dock room at all.

Symptoms:

  • Robot doesn't head toward dock, goes random direction
  • "Unable to locate charging base" error
  • Map shows dock in wrong location
  • Robot lost after cleaning, announces "lost" status

LiDAR Tower Location:

  • Round raised dome on top of robot
  • Contains spinning laser sensor (rotates when robot operates)
  • Can see spinning through transparent or semi-transparent dome

How to Fix:

Step 1: Clean LiDAR Dome

  1. Power off robot
  2. Use dry microfiber cloth on dome surface
  3. Check for scratches (reduce accuracy)
  4. Check for tape residue (shipping tape common)

Step 2: Verify Tower Rotation

  1. Turn robot on, start cleaning
  2. Look at LiDAR dome - should see internal movement/spinning
  3. Listen for faint whirring sound
  4. If no movement, tower may be stuck

Step 3: Clear Tower Obstructions

  1. Check around base of tower for debris
  2. Ensure tower rotates freely by hand (when off)
  3. If stuck, gentle rotation may free it
  4. If grinding noise, internal bearing issue

Step 4: Reset Map (if needed)

  1. Dreame app → Map Management → Delete current map
  2. Run new mapping clean
  3. Robot relearns dock location during mapping

Time: 5 minutes (cleaning) or 45 minutes (remap) Cost: Free Success Rate: 14%

L20 Ultra 3D ToF Note: The L20 Ultra uses additional 3D time-of-flight sensors. These small sensors on the front also need cleaning for optimal navigation.

If This Doesn't Work: Try Fix 4 - app settings may be misconfigured.


Fix 4: Reset Dock Location in App (Solves 7% of Cases)

Why App Settings Matter: Dreame app stores dock coordinates on your map. If dock moved or map is corrupted, stored location doesn't match reality.

Symptoms:

  • Robot goes to old dock location
  • Dock moved recently and docking started failing
  • Map looks correct but dock icon is in wrong spot
  • Problem started after app update or map edit

How to Fix:

Option A: Edit Dock Location

  1. Open Dreame app
  2. Select your robot
  3. Tap on map view
  4. Find dock icon (house shape)
  5. Long-press dock icon → Move → Drag to correct position
  6. Save changes
  7. Test docking with "Return to dock" command

Option B: Delete and Relearn Dock

  1. Open Dreame app → Map Management
  2. Remove dock marker from map
  3. Remove robot from dock physically
  4. Place robot manually on dock
  5. Robot registers new dock position
  6. Run test clean and return

Option C: Full Remap

  1. Delete current map completely
  2. Place robot on dock
  3. Start new mapping clean
  4. Robot discovers dock during map creation
  5. Save new map when complete

Time: 3 minutes (edit) or 45 minutes (remap) Cost: Free Success Rate: 7%

Warning: Deleting map removes all room names, no-go zones, and custom settings. Backup map if option available in your app version.

If This Doesn't Work: Try Fix 5 - firmware may need updating.


Fix 5: Update Firmware (Solves 3% of Cases)

Why Firmware Matters: Dreame regularly releases updates that improve navigation algorithms. Some docking issues are known bugs fixed in newer firmware.

Symptoms:

  • Problem started after firmware update (regression)
  • Robot is new and never docked well (shipped with old firmware)
  • Docking behavior changed without any physical changes

How to Fix:

  1. Check Current Version: App → Settings → About → Firmware version
  2. Check for Updates: Settings → Check for update
  3. Download and Install: Follow prompts, keep robot on dock during update
  4. Wait for Completion: Updates take 10-20 minutes, don't interrupt
  5. Test After Update: Run docking test after robot reboots

Known Firmware Issues:

  • L10s Ultra v1.1.8: Had docking reliability issues, fixed in v1.2.0+
  • D10 Plus early versions: IR sensitivity too low, improved in later releases

Time: 15-25 minutes Cost: Free Success Rate: 3%

If New Firmware Causes Issues: Sometimes updates introduce new problems. Dreame doesn't officially support firmware rollback, but waiting for next update usually resolves regressions.


Fix 6: Factory Reset (Last Resort)

When to Reset:

  • All other fixes failed
  • Robot behavior is erratic beyond just docking
  • Suspect corrupted software/settings

Warning: This erases ALL settings, maps, and preferences.

How to Reset:

Method 1: App Reset

  1. App → Settings → Robot Settings → Factory Reset
  2. Confirm when prompted
  3. Robot reboots and enters setup mode

Method 2: Button Reset

  1. Find reset button (usually small pinhole on bottom)
  2. Press with paperclip for 5+ seconds
  3. Robot announces "Restoring factory settings"
  4. Wait for reboot

After Reset:

  1. Re-pair robot with app
  2. Set up Wi-Fi connection
  3. Run fresh mapping clean
  4. Configure zones, schedules, etc.

Time: 60+ minutes (including remapping and setup) Cost: Free Success Rate: 68% (when other fixes failed)


Multi-Function Dock Issues (L10s Ultra, L20 Ultra, W10)

These premium docks have additional requirements:

Docking for Water Refill Fails

Symptoms:

  • Robot docks for charging but doesn't get water
  • "Water tank empty" but tank is full
  • Mop pad not wetting during clean

Fix:

  1. Check clean water tank is properly seated
  2. Verify tank isn't empty
  3. Check dock water connections for clogs
  4. Run dock self-clean cycle

Auto-Empty Not Working

Symptoms:

  • Robot docks but dustbin stays full
  • No suction sound from dock
  • Error about emptying failure

Fix:

  1. Check dust bag in dock - replace if full
  2. Verify robot's dustbin outlet isn't clogged
  3. Clean suction path on both robot and dock
  4. Ensure robot is fully seated on dock

Mop Washing Fails

Symptoms:

  • Mop pads still dirty after dock wash cycle
  • No water in wash tray
  • Robot doesn't position correctly for wash

Fix:

  1. Clean wash tray - remove debris buildup
  2. Check water tanks (clean and dirty)
  3. Verify mop pads properly attached
  4. Run manual wash cycle to test

Prevent Future Docking Problems

Maintenance habits that prevent 85% of docking issues:

  • Weekly: Clean IR sensors and LiDAR dome with dry cloth (2 minutes)
  • Monthly: Verify dock placement still optimal (no new sun exposure)
  • Monthly: Clean dock beacon window
  • After moving dock: Always update dock location in app
  • Seasonally: Check for sunlight changes affecting dock area

Pro Tip: Set a monthly phone reminder for "robot sensor cleaning" - 5 minutes prevents hours of frustration.


Common Questions

Why does my Dreame dock perfectly at night but fail during the day?

Sunlight interference. Direct sun overwhelms infrared sensors used for precise dock alignment. IR sensors work on similar wavelengths as sunlight. Move dock away from windows, close blinds during cleaning, or schedule cleaning for evening/early morning.

My Dreame worked fine for months then suddenly can't dock - what happened?

Most likely: gradual dust accumulation on IR sensors finally reached critical level. Clean rear IR sensors and dock beacon. If that doesn't work, check if anything changed - new furniture blocking dock, dock moved slightly, seasonal sun angle changes.

Can I manually place my Dreame on the dock to charge?

Yes, manual docking works for charging. Align robot so charging contacts meet dock contacts, press down gently until you see charging indicator. But investigate why automatic docking failed - the problem usually worsens over time if not addressed.

How do I know if my Dreame's LiDAR tower is failing?

Signs of LiDAR failure: tower doesn't spin during operation (look/listen carefully), grinding noise from tower, "Unable to locate" errors despite clean sensors, map suddenly becomes inaccurate. LiDAR tower replacement costs $60-100 for parts.

Why does my L10s Ultra/L20 Ultra dock for charging but not for water/emptying?

Multi-function docks require more precise alignment than charging-only docks. If robot charges but water/empty fails, alignment is slightly off. Clean all sensors thoroughly. Also check dock water tanks are seated properly and dust bag isn't full.


Written by the RoboFixHub Technical Team

We specialize in robot vacuum troubleshooting, maintenance, and repair - helping users solve problems with fast, reliable DIY fixes across all major brands.

Related Articles

Continue your wellness journey with these hand-picked articles

Popular Articles

6 articles